Adnan wishes to distribute $6$ sweets to each of his $42$ classmates on his birthday. But some students were absent on his birthday and he distributed $9$ sweets each amongst the present students in the class. Find out the number of students who were absent.

Hint: We will find the number of sweets Adnan bought to be distributed among his classmates by multiplying the number of sweets distributed to each student and the total number of students. Then we will use the unitary method to find the number of students present on Adnan’s birthday. Then subtract the obtained number by the total number of students and we’ll get the answer.

Complete step-by-step answer:
Given, the total number of classmates= $42$
Adnan wishes to distribute $6$ sweets to each student so the total number of sweets he brought for his classmates =$42 \times 6 = 252$
Now, since some students were absent he distributed $9$ sweets each amongst the present students in the class. So we will use the unitary method to find the number of students who were present in the class on Adnan’s birthday.
$ \Rightarrow 9$ sweets were given to $1$ student
So $1$ sweet was given to $\dfrac{1}{9}$ students
$ \Rightarrow 252$ sweets were given to $\dfrac{{252}}{9}$ students
So on solving, we get-
$ \Rightarrow 252$ sweets were given to $28$ students
Since the number of students present that day=$28$
Then to find the number of students absent that day we will subtract the number of present students from the total number of students.
$ \Rightarrow $ Number of students who were absent=$42 - 28$
On subtraction, we get-
$ \Rightarrow $ Number of students who were absent=$14$

Note: We can also solve this question by directly finding the number of students absent on Adnan’s birthday-
Let the number of students absent on Adnan’s birthday be x. Then the number of students present that day =$42 - x$
Adnan wishes to distribute $6$ sweets to each student so the total number of sweets he brought for his classmates =$42 \times 6 = 252$
Now the number of sweets when Adnan wished to distribute will be equal to the number of sweets he distributed that day so we can write-
$ \Rightarrow 252 = \left( {42 - x} \right)9$
On solving, we get-
$ \Rightarrow 252 = 378 - 9x$
On further solving, we get-
\[ \Rightarrow 9x = 378 - 252 = 126\]
On further solving, we get-
$ \Rightarrow x = \dfrac{{126}}{9} = 14$
